From ded792ca595f1acd62ae88716123d18e6c52be07 Mon Sep 17 00:00:00 2001
From: heyujie <516346543@qq.com>
Date: 星期三, 07 七月 2021 17:50:05 +0800
Subject: [PATCH] 欢迎页图标改变

---
 src/pages/settings/index/App.vue            |   21 ++++++++++++++-------
 src/pages/maintain/views/updateSettings.vue |   24 +++++++-----------------
 2 files changed, 21 insertions(+), 24 deletions(-)

diff --git a/src/pages/maintain/views/updateSettings.vue b/src/pages/maintain/views/updateSettings.vue
index 7a000e2..0362654 100644
--- a/src/pages/maintain/views/updateSettings.vue
+++ b/src/pages/maintain/views/updateSettings.vue
@@ -2,13 +2,13 @@
   <div class="all">
     <div class="cluster-content">
       <div class="cluster-center" ref="left">
-        <div class="menu-item" @click="openRight(0)">
+        <div class="menu-item" :class="activePage==0?'menu-item-active':''" @click="openRight(0)">
           <div class="con">
             <span class="icon iconfont">&#xe646;</span>
             <span class="menu-text">绯荤粺鏇存柊</span>
           </div>
         </div>
-        <div class="menu-item" @click="openRight(1)">
+        <div class="menu-item" :class="activePage==1?'menu-item-active':''" @click="openRight(1)">
           <div class="con">
             <span class="icon iconfont">&#xe646;</span>
 
@@ -65,7 +65,6 @@
         <div class="wifi" v-if="activePage == 1">
           <div class="content">
             <div class="title">绯荤粺鏇存柊璁剧疆</div>
-
             <div class="bar">
               <div class="name">鑷姩娓呯悊杞欢鍖呯紦瀛�</div>
               <el-switch
@@ -159,12 +158,10 @@
       app_auto_download: false,
       timer: null,
       patchFile: {},
-
       fileAdded: false,
       upgrading: false,
     };
   },
-  mounted() {},
   methods: {
     onFileUpload(file) {
       this.patchUpdateStatus = `<span style="color:green">涓婁紶鎴愬姛, 鐐瑰嚮鍗囩骇鎸夐挳寮�濮嬪崌绾�</span>`;
@@ -234,11 +231,6 @@
       }, 10000);
     },
     openRight(typ) {
-      const es = document.getElementsByClassName("menu-item");
-      es[this.activePage].style.backgroundColor = "#f8f8f8";
-      es[this.activePage].style.color = "rgba(54, 54, 54, 1)";
-      es[typ].style.backgroundColor = "rgba(61, 104, 225, 1)";
-      es[typ].style.color = "#fff";
       this.activePage = typ;
     },
     switchChange(typ) {
@@ -268,7 +260,6 @@
     padding: 10px;
     border-right: 5px solid #f8f8f8;
 
-    // background-color: lavender;
     .menu-item {
       background-color: #f8f8f8;
       height: 50px;
@@ -289,6 +280,10 @@
           font-size: 15px;
         }
       }
+    }
+    .menu-item-active{
+      color: #fff;
+      background-color: rgba(61, 104, 225, 1);
     }
   }
   .cluster-right {
@@ -334,10 +329,7 @@
       flex-direction: column;
       justify-content: space-between;
       height: 95%;
-      // .el-radio-button__inner {
-      //   // color: #333333;
-      //   border: none;
-      // }
+
       .update-center {
         height: 160px;
         .spin-bg {
@@ -370,8 +362,6 @@
       }
       .upload-center {
         height: 340px;
-
-        // margin: 0 auto;
          .update-center {
         height: 160px;
         .spin-bg {
diff --git a/src/pages/settings/index/App.vue b/src/pages/settings/index/App.vue
index 1f24e72..ef71b7c 100644
--- a/src/pages/settings/index/App.vue
+++ b/src/pages/settings/index/App.vue
@@ -496,37 +496,37 @@
   <div class="welcome-page" v-else>
     <div class="child" @click="openWelcome('璐︽埛',0)">
       <div class="child-info">
-        <span class="icon iconfont welcome-icon">&#xe690;</span>
+        <span class="icon iconfont welcome-icon">&#xe6de;</span>
         <span class="welcome-title">璐︽埛</span>
       </div>
     </div>
     <div class="child"  @click="openWelcome('鏃ユ湡鏃堕棿',1)">
       <div class="child-info">
-        <span class="icon iconfont welcome-icon">&#xe690;</span>
+        <span class="icon iconfont welcome-icon">&#xe6ff;</span>
         <span class="welcome-title">鏃ユ湡鏃堕棿</span>
       </div>
     </div>
     <div class="child"  @click="openWelcome('闆嗙兢绠$悊',2)">
       <div class="child-info">
-        <span class="icon iconfont welcome-icon">&#xe690;</span>
+        <span class="icon iconfont welcome-icon">&#xe6df;</span>
         <span class="welcome-title">闆嗙兢绠$悊</span>
       </div>
     </div>
     <div class="child"  @click="openWelcome('缃戠粶璁剧疆',3)">
       <div class="child-info">
-        <span class="icon iconfont welcome-icon">&#xe690;</span>
+        <span class="icon iconfont welcome-icon">&#xe6dd;</span>
         <span class="welcome-title">缃戠粶璁剧疆</span>
       </div>
     </div>
     <div class="child"  @click="openWelcome('閿洏鍜岃瑷�',4)">
       <div class="child-info">
-        <span class="icon iconfont welcome-icon">&#xe690;</span>
+        <span class="icon iconfont welcome-icon">&#xe6dc;</span>
         <span class="welcome-title">閿洏鍜岃瑷�</span>
       </div>
     </div>
     <div class="child"  @click="openWelcome('閫氱敤璁剧疆',5)">
       <div class="child-info">
-        <span class="icon iconfont welcome-icon">&#xe690;</span>
+        <span class="icon iconfont welcome-icon">&#xe6db;</span>
         <span class="welcome-title">閫氱敤璁剧疆</span>
       </div>
     </div>
@@ -1184,7 +1184,7 @@
 .welcome-page {
   width: 100%;
   height: 100%;
-  background-color: #f8f8f8;
+  background-color: #f5f5f5;
   display: -ms-flexbox;
   padding: 0 50px;
   -webkit-box-sizing: border-box;
@@ -1217,6 +1217,13 @@
       }
     }
   }
+  .child:hover {
+    -moz-box-shadow: 5px 5px 10px #ddd;
+    -webkit-box-shadow: 5px 5px 10px #ddd;
+    box-shadow: 5px 5px 10px #ddd;
+    transform: translate3d(0,-2.5px,0);
+     transition: all 0.3s;
+}
 }
 .container {
   height: 100%;

--
Gitblit v1.8.0